摘要:
文字铺满容器使用css text-align设置。 label{ min-width: 80px; line-height: 30px; text-align: justify; }//因为text-align:justify只对最后一行之前的生效,要在文字后面加一行空的占行。label:after 阅读全文
摘要:
numToChinese(num) { let numArr = ["零","一","二","三","四","五","六","七","八","九"]; let numLimit = ["亿","万",""];//设置数字上限 let numUnit = ["千","百","十", 阅读全文
摘要:
引入插件sass-resources-loadernpm install sass-resources-loader 例如把颜色的变量都放到color.scss文件中 //把颜色的变量都放到color.scss文件中 @charset "UTF-8"; @import "base"; $defaul 阅读全文
摘要:
table添加事件expand-change <el-table ref="table" @expand-change="expandChange" :data="tableData" row-key="id" lazy :load="load" :tree-props="treeProps"></ 阅读全文
摘要:
vue中可能会遇到两个没有关系的组件之间的通信。 npm install vue-bus 引入 import Vue from 'vue'; import bus from 'vue-bus'; Vue.use(bus); 创建发送数据 this.$bus.emit("eventName",data 阅读全文
摘要:
axios.defaults.timeout = 5000; //响应时间 axios.defaults.headers.post['Content-Type'] = 'application/x-www-form-urlencoded;charset=UTF-8'; //配置请求头 axios.d 阅读全文
摘要:
Vue CLI 需要 Node.js 8.9 或更高版本。 1、安装Vue CLI npm install -g @vue/cli # OR yarn global add @vue/cli安装指定版本npm install -g @vue/cli@3.11.0 2、运行以下命令来创建一个新项目 v 阅读全文
摘要:
1、Vue中添加键盘鼠标事件。 .enter .tab .delete (捕获“删除”和“退格”键) .esc .space .up .down .left .right 如按Enter键登录。 <input type="text" @keyup.enter="login"> 2、想要在一个组件的根 阅读全文
摘要:
打印方向控制 @page { size: landscape; }//横向 @page { size: portrait; }//纵向 但是写在Css 中无法切换还是要写在js中。 //切换打印方向 let $changePrint = function (type) { let html = '' 阅读全文
摘要:
在列表中有自己引入的组件可能会出现删除某一项时只能删除最后一项,这时需要给循环出的每一项添加一个唯一的key. 阅读全文